WebMar 29, 2024 · 145-150°F. Medium Well. 150-155°F. Well Done. 160-165°F. The USDA recommends a minimum temp of 145°F, with a 3-minute rest time, to avoid potential foodborne illnesses and health risks. It is not advisable to … WebHere is an estimate of cooking times at 350°F for bone-in pork shoulder based on weight: 1-2 pounds: 50-70 minutes. 2-3 pounds: 1.5-2 hours. 4-5 pounds: 2.5-3 hours. 6-7 pounds: 3-4 hours. 8-9 pounds: 4-5 hours. Note: The internal temperature of the pork should reach at least 145°F for medium-rare, or 160°F for medium.
